Output 43a8de5ffaf72ae566ce9b324d049f50ae530f16cc728672a215d9cbb91cfbf6:35

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d56d839d9a5a978139d1f0d0dc2e14e8ed82d08f OP_EQUAL
address
3M9X3aVnDB4uYTFvxpJtuNtsfhStQtj66a
transaction
43a8de5ffaf72ae566ce9b324d049f50ae530f16cc728672a215d9cbb91cfbf6
spent
true